This improves the column name matching so our own columns are properly
supported.

See #814

Signed-off-by: Miika Turkia <[email protected]>
---
 qt-ui/divelogimportdialog.cpp | 2 ++
 1 file changed, 2 insertions(+)

diff --git a/qt-ui/divelogimportdialog.cpp b/qt-ui/divelogimportdialog.cpp
index ecd09bc..ada1fc4 100644
--- a/qt-ui/divelogimportdialog.cpp
+++ b/qt-ui/divelogimportdialog.cpp
@@ -419,6 +419,8 @@ void DiveLogImportDialog::loadFileContents(int value, 
whatChanged triggeredBy)
                Q_FOREACH (QString columnText, currColumns) {
                        columnText.replace("\"", "");
                        columnText.replace("number", "#", Qt::CaseInsensitive);
+                       columnText.replace("2", "₂", Qt::CaseInsensitive);
+                       columnText.replace("cylinder", "cyl.", 
Qt::CaseInsensitive);
                        int idx = provider->mymatch(columnText);
                        if (idx >= 0) {
                                QString foundHeading = 
provider->data(provider->index(idx, 0), Qt::DisplayRole).toString();
-- 
1.9.1

_______________________________________________
subsurface mailing list
[email protected]
http://lists.subsurface-divelog.org/cgi-bin/mailman/listinfo/subsurface

Reply via email to